Cervical cancer screening is a procedure used to detect abnormal cells on the cervix before they can develop into cancer.
All individuals assigned female at birth are recommended to undergo cervical cancer screening as part of routine preventive healthcare.
Cervical cancer screening can be done through a Pap test or HPV test administered by a healthcare provider.
The purpose of cervical cancer screening is to detect abnormal cells on the cervix early in order to prevent the development of cervical cancer.
